Yang Ji
About
Yang Ji has authored 28 papers that have received a total of 544 indexed citations.
This includes 26 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 16 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 4 papers in Materials Chemistry. The topics of these papers are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(20 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(16 papers) and Semiconductor materials and devices (7 papers). Yang Ji is often cited by papers focused on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(20 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(16 papers) and Semiconductor materials and devices (7 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in China, Israel and Hong Kong. Yang Ji's co-authors include Baoquan Sun, Weikun Ge, Zhichuan Niu, Xiuming Dou and Hadas Shtrikman and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Physical Review Letters and Applied Physics Letters.
